Crown Vic update: The final Ford Crown Victoria that rolled off the assembly line a couple of weeks ago has been delivered to Al Jazirah Ford of Saudi Arabia, where it will be permanently displayed on the showroom floor.

Missing: 1978 Toyota Celica liftback; long ago in a galaxy far, far away, Twentieth Century Fox held a car giveaway promo for a new movie called "Star Wars" where they gave away this very custom Celica. Neither the VIN or the winner's name was recorded, and the car hasn't been seen since. There's probably quite a reward waiting for the current owner since this may be the most valuable Celica in existence..
